I use resealable "poly" bags from Japan. I bought bulk quantities for everything I own 33 1/2's, 45's, CD's and DVD's from a dealer at a record convention in Anaheim a couple years ago. I bought just enough for my vinyl but my supply is running low for my CD and DVD's. I only use them on "snapper" DVD's (mainly Warner Bros.) or any other cardboard DVD box. For CD's I use them on all cardboard jewel cases and or if the jewel case has a sticker on the outside.

This might be a good place to start, http://www.bagsunlimited.com/cart/browse.asp?subcat=26 These prices a pretty much inline with what I paid for my bags a few years ago.
